#04895c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#04895c is composed of 1.6% red, 53.7% green and 36.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 159.7 degrees, a saturation of 94.3% and a lightness of 27.6%. #04895c color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ffb8 with #001300. Closest websafe color is: #009966.

#04895c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#04895c has RGB values of R:4, G:137, B:92 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0, Y:0.33, K:0.46. Its decimal value is 297308.

Shades and Tints of #04895c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000402 is the darkest color, while #f0fff9 is the lightest one.
